When to Plant Thunbergia in Perry, FL

One of the first steps you take when you are determining your gardening schedule is find your USDA Zone info. The zone info helps tell us things like average date of last frost and lowest expected temperature for your area.

It's possible to estimate when it's possible to plant thunbergia by looking at the USDA zone info for Perry.


Planting Calendar for Thunbergia

Frost tolerance for thunbergia: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After the last frost.

Since thunbergia are not cold tolerant it is important to wait until after the last frost before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ant thunbergia in Perry is April. However, you really should wait until May if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ant thunbergia and expect a good harvest is probably August.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your thunbergia may not have a chance to grow to maturity. If you are starting your thunbergia indoors then you might be able to get away with starting them a little bit earlier.

Last Frost Date

In Perry the average date of last frost happens on March 15. You should expect an average low temperature of 15°F in the coldest months of winter.

Just be sure to remember that the actual date of last frost is just an average because it is based on the USDA zone info for Perry and it can change quite a bit from year to year. Since half of the time in Perry you get surprised by a frost after March 15 be ready to cover your thunbergia in the event of one of those late frosts.
